WebJun 10, 2024 · Conditions for the Formation of Tropical Cyclone: Conditions that favour the formation and intensification of tropical cyclone storms are: Large sea surface with a temperature higher than 27° C; Presence of the Coriolis force. Small differences in the vertical wind speed. A pre-existing weak- low-pressure area or low-level-cyclonic circulation. A tropical cyclone is the generic term for a non-frontal synoptic scale low … is steam chat encryptedWebA tropical cyclone is a rapid rotating storm originating over tropical oceans from where it draws the energy to develop. It has a low pressure centre and clouds spiraling towards the eyewall surrounding the "eye", the central part of the system where the weather is normally calm and free of clouds.
